Well every case is different..it took 2 months for me to get certificate after paying fees and sending declaration..corkms wrote: ↑Tue May 03, 2022 8:48 amAfter initially applying for naturalisation in 2021 and largely feeling like a ship at sea, I've only just discovered this forum and feel a bit of comfort knowing that countless other people have been through the same set of experiences.
I count myself lucky, because last week I received a brown envelope in the post and quickly paid the €950 and returned my certified declaration by post on the same day.
One question I have that I haven't seen too much written about here is, how long has it taken people to receive their Naturalisation Certificates after paying their fees and confirming the delivery of their declarations?
The letter indicated that it could take upto 6 weeks. Is this timeframe accurate?
